Transaction 91e150577489fd7dbcbc88becfc881731b9019f40f5ef899770a707a9c36287e

12 Input
2 Outputs
  • 91e150577489fd7dbcbc88becfc881731b9019f40f5ef899770a707a9c36287e:0
  • value  3599667
    address  3ENsAg6L5wrYkju5wsFAVvDRL54dmG7pPH
  • 91e150577489fd7dbcbc88becfc881731b9019f40f5ef899770a707a9c36287e:1
  • value  509841
    address  3NS1jKmYjEunbe8Hm9ZoX4rJzcmDzhX34q